SOCLA Altitude Valves, such as the C701 model, are designed to control and maintain precise water levels in tanks by regulating flow based on float-operated mechanisms. They prevent overflow by ensuring progressive opening and closing near the desired level. Constructed with durable materials like ductile iron bodies and stainless steel components, these valves operate efficiently within a temperature range of -10°C to 90°C and can handle upstream pressures from 1 to 10 bar. Compliant with international standards, including EN 1092-2 flange connections and PED 2014/68/UE directives, SOCLA Altitude Valves are suitable for various applications requiring reliable water level management.
